FHA Loan Limits in Kent County, Maryland (2026)

From Kent County, FHA buyers in Kent County can finance a one-unit home up to $541,287 with 3.5% down in 2026. That matches the national FHA floor used across most of the Mid-Atlantic.

Property Type2026 FHA Loan Limit
One-unit (single family)$541,287
Two-unit (duplex)$692,997
Three-unit (triplex)$837,720
Four-unit (fourplex)$1,041,072

These 2026 limits apply throughout Kent County, from Kent County outward, and sit alongside the limits set for neighboring Montgomery and Prince Georges Counties.

What can you buy with FHA in Kent County?

Homes around Kent County carry an estimated local median near $432,000, so an FHA buyer in Kent County puts down about $15,120 (3.5%). With Maryland's 1.07% effective property-tax rate, the all-in payment runs near $3,305 a month — comfortable on household income around $128,000, above Maryland's $98,461 median household income, so budget carefully.

Multi-unit FHA limits in Kent County

Kent County's 2026 multi-unit FHA limits reach $692,997 (duplex), $837,720 (triplex), and $1,041,072 (fourplex) — so a buyer in Kent County can live in one unit and rent the rest to offset the mortgage.
